Biosphere Reserve Biodiversity Action Plan

North Devon's AONB and Biosphere Service (NDABS) worked with the Biosphere Reserve Environmental Quality Working Group to put together a Biodiversity Action Plan (BAP) for the Biosphere Reserve. 13 main habitats were identified within the Biosphere Reserve. Download the BAP section for each habitat

To celebrate the BAP, the North Devon Journal is highlighting these habitats in a series of monthly features:
